Context: Ardenfell line margins slipped three points over two quarters. Drivers: input steel costs, aggressive discounting at the Westmoor branch, and a stale price book. Proposal: uplift list prices four percent, tighten discount authority to regional level, sunset the two lowest-margin SKUs. Risk: volume loss at Halverton accounts, estimated under two percent. Decision requested at Thursday's review. Modelling assumptions are in the appendix pack. The commercial reasoning leadership wants kept close is noted directly below.

board note of tajop-yajof: The finance team signed off on a budget of $77.6 million for Project Pramir.

Visiting contractors working near the Halloway Building's secure interview room on Level 3 must be escorted at all times within the corridor marked in blue. The room itself may only be entered when no interviews are scheduled, as confirmed by the reception desk. Recording equipment must remain cased until inside. Once entry is cleared, your escort will admit you using the door code below.

door code, tajof-kageg: bdg-QVDCE-3

**Runbook: Reset Flow Revamp — weekly sync notes**

Status: Vantwell reset revamp at 40% rollout. Token issuance moved to Keelhaven service; legacy path still live behind flag `reset_v2`. Known issues: duplicate confirmation emails on retry, rate limiter too aggressive for shared corporate domains. Rollback: flip flag off, drain queue, verify legacy templates render. Do not touch the token TTL without sign-off from identity team. Metrics dashboard, rollout schedule, and open incident list are on the internal page below.

operations page: https://confluence.lumicsys.internal/projects/display/projects/display